Background
A piece of furniture that creates sheltered play zones and helps children remain engaged in play for longer periods of time.

Spaces

Rum is a piece of furniture designed to create a sheltered play zone, reducing the many distractions that characterize everyday life in a kindergarten. Its design helps children remain engaged and immersed in play for longer periods. With its large, soft form, the furniture creates a calm atmosphere that encourages children to spend time and play behind it, making immersion in play a comfortable and natural choice.
